French Doors with Windows: Elegance and Functionality Combined
French doors have long been renowned for their sophistication and ability to elevate various interior decorations, all while providing sufficient light and a smooth connection to outside areas. The addition of windows improves these doors even more, creating a noticeably stunning entrance or space divider. This article explores the different kinds of French doors with windows, their benefits, design factors to consider, maintenance suggestions, and the elements to think about when selecting the best choice for your home.
What Are French Doors?
French doors are double doors that are normally hinged and are characterized by big glass panes. These doors can be opened inwards or outwards and are developed to produce an inviting shift in between indoor and outdoor areas. When they feature windows-- either on the door itself or as sidelights-- they provide natural light and a panoramic view, making them a popular option among house owners.
Types of French Doors with Windows
French doors can be found in different styles and configurations. Here are a few of the most typical types:
| Type | Description |
|---|---|
| Conventional French | Functions multiple small panes (lites) divided by grids, offering a traditional look. |
| Contemporary French | Big, uninterrupted glass panels that focus on minimalism and make the most of light. |
| French Sliding Doors | Integrates the style of French doors with the performance of sliding systems. |
| French Doors with Sidelights | Flank either side of the primary door, supplying additional natural light and enhancing aesthetic appeals. |
| French Doors with Transoms | Found above the primary doors, these windows even more boost natural light and heighten the visual appeal. |
Benefits of Installing French Doors with Windows
Natural Light: One of the main advantages of French doors with windows is their ability to optimize natural light in a home, illuminating even the darkest corners.
Visual Appeal: Their design flexibility permits them to complement numerous architectural designs, adding to a home's total visual appeal.
Space Efficiency: Unlike traditional hinged doors, French doors can be created to open the space and produce a flow between rooms or from indoor to outdoor areas.

Increased Home Value: Installing stylish features like French doors with windows can enhance the property worth and attract prospective buyers.
Energy Efficiency: Modern French doors are typically developed with energy-efficient glazing options, assisting maintain indoor temperatures and possibly minimizing energy expenses.
Factors To Consider When Choosing French Doors with Windows
Before investing in French doors with windows, there are several factors to think about:
1. Material Choices
French doors can be made from different materials, each with its benefits:
- Wood: Offers traditional looks and is personalized but needs routine maintenance.
- Vinyl: Low maintenance and resistant to wetness, these doors come in different styles and colors.
- Fiberglass: Durable and energy-efficient, fiberglass can imitate the look of wood without the upkeep.
- Aluminum: Lightweight and corrosion-resistant, aluminum frames are appropriate for contemporary styles.
2. Glass Features
The kind of glass utilized is crucial for visual appeals, security, and energy performance. Typical glass alternatives consist of:
- Tempered Glass: Safety glass that shatters into little, blunt pieces rather than sharp shards.
- Low-E Glass: Reflects heat and ultraviolet light, boosting energy effectiveness.
- Insulated Glass: Reduces outdoor noise and improves thermal barrier homes.
3. Design and style
Consider the architectural style of your home and choose French doors that enhance its aesthetic. Believe about:
- The variety of panes in the door.
- Grid patterns and styles.
- Color alternatives and surfaces.
Maintenance Tips for French Doors with Windows
To guarantee the durability and charm of French doors with windows, consider these upkeep tips:

Regular Cleaning: Use a mild glass cleaner for the windows and a wet fabric for the frames. Ensure that the tracks for sliding doors are tidy and clear of debris.
Examine Seals: Inspect the seals around the doors for any signs of wear or damage; change them if needed.
Paint and Finish: For wooden doors, apply fresh paint or finish every few years to protect versus weathering.
Hardware Inspection: Regularly check hinges and locks, oiling them as needed to guarantee they operate smoothly.
